Above: In the town of Bicske located just outside of Budapest, various churches converged to be encouraged and challenged in the work of church planting. It was a joy to see this conference led by Hungarians! Miki (our partner in ministry) was one of the speakers who sought to encourage others to press on in church planting. There were many times as I listened to the various speakers that my heart shouted 'Amen!'. One pastor spoke about the need to respond to God's calling with an understanding that we commit to finish. He reminded the body that this is long term work and full of trials and tests of faith. There was also teaching that moved from theory to practice. Where do I start? What do I do when there is nothing to start with? How will this be sustained?

Above: Members from Pioneers' Heart team and HiCal Team converged to provide a program for the children of those who attended the Church Planting Conference. Pioneers seeks to equip Hungarians to lead a dynamic church planting movement, and this children's ministry was a great chance to provide an environment where the parents could be refreshed, encouraged and challenged in this calling.
